SQLD 기출문제 예상문제 52번
다음 문제를 풀어보세요.
다음 중 대용량 배치 프로그램의 성능 개선을 위해 파티셔닝된 테이블에서 데이터를 삭제하는 가장 효율적인 방법을 고르시오.
다음과 같은 테이블 구조를 가진 ORDERS 테이블이 있습니다.
CREATE TABLE ORDERS (
ORDER_ID NUMBER PRIMARY KEY,
ORDER_DATE DATE,
CUSTOMER_ID NUMBER,
ORDER_AMOUNT NUMBER
) PARTITION BY RANGE (ORDER_DATE) (
PARTITION P202301 VALUES LESS THAN (TO_DATE('2023-02-01', 'YYYY-MM-DD')),
PARTITION P202302 VALUES LESS THAN (TO_DATE('2023-03-01', 'YYYY-MM-DD')),
PARTITION P202303 VALUES LESS THAN (TO_DATE('2023-04-01', 'YYYY-MM-DD'))
);
ORDERS 테이블은 ORDER_DATE 컬럼을 기준으로 월별 파티셔닝되어 있습니다. 2023년 1월 데이터(P202301 파티션)를 삭제해야 합니다.